A clinical trial or clinical study is a research project with human volunteer subjects. Clinical drug trials and pharmaceutical clinical trials usually evaluate the potency of new drugs. The propose of the studies / projects is to answer particular human health questions. Radiofrequency Ablation in Treating Patients With Refractory or Advanced Lung Cancer
For Condition: Non-small cell lung cancer,malignant mesothelioma,pulmonary carcinoid tumor,lung metastases,Small Cell Lung Cancer,thymoma and thymic carcinoma
Status: No longer recruiting
Sponsor(s): Jonsson Comprehensive Cancer Center , National Cancer Institute (NCI)
Synopsis: RATIONALE: Radiofrequency ablation uses high-frequency electric current to kill tumor cells. CT-guided radiofrequency ablation may be effective treatment for lung cancer. PURPOSE: Phase II trial to study the effectiveness of radiofrequency ablation in treating patients who have refractory or advanced lung cancer.
Details: OBJECTIVES: - Determine the safety and toxicity of radiofrequency ablation in patients with refractory or advanced pulmonary malignancies. - Determine the efficacy of this treatment, in terms of local control, in these patients. - Determine whether CT scan is a reasonable imaging assessment tool for treatment delivery and follow-up in these patients. OUTLINE: Patients undergo percutaneous CT-guided radiofrequency ablation directly to the tumor over 2 hours. Patients are followed at 1, 3, 6, and 12 months. PROJECTED ACCRUAL: A total of 30 patients will be accrued for this study.
Eligibility:
Study Type: Interventional, Treatment
Minimum Age/Maximum Age: /
Genders: Both
Protocol Entry Criteria: DISEASE CHARACTERISTICS: - Diagnosis of a primary or secondary intrathoracic malignancy - Any cell type or origin - Involving the intrapulmonary, mediastinal, or pleural/chest wall - Inoperable primary or metastatic cancer to the lung - Refractory to or not amenable to conventional therapy (e.g., surgery, chemotherapy, or radiotherapy) - Single or multiple lesions that are non-contiguous with vital structures or organs such as: - Trachea - Heart - Aorta - Great vessels - Esophagus - Less than 5 cm in largest dimension - Accessible via percutaneous transthoracic route PATIENT CHARACTERISTICS: Age: - Not specified Performance status: - Not specified Life expectancy: - Not specified Hematopoietic: - Not specified Hepatic: - Coagulation profile normal Renal: - Not specified PRIOR CONCURRENT THERAPY: - See Disease Characteristics
